Choosing the Right Role for Your Typeface
Not every font should do everything. Understanding when to use Kinder Planner as a headline versus body text is crucial for effective modern typography. Because of its distinct personality, it shines brightest as a headline or accent font. Use it for titles, logos, and short bursts of text where you want to make an emotional connection.
For longer paragraphs, such as blog posts or detailed product descriptions, you might pair it with a highly readable neutral sans serif. This strategy ensures that your brand remains visually interesting without sacrificing readability. Practical Font Pairing Ideas
One of the biggest challenges for non-designers is font pairing. How do you combine fonts without creating visual chaos? The versatility of Kinder Planner makes this easier. Since it is a sans serif font with a soft, rounded character, it pairs well with contrasting styles.
Consider pairing it with a classic serif font for body text. The contrast between the modern, clean lines of Kinder Planner and the traditional elegance of a serif creates a sophisticated look suitable for boutiques, bakeries, or lifestyle blogs. Alternatively, if you want a ultra-modern feel, pair it with a simple, thin sans serif. Avoid pairing it with another rounded or overly decorative font, as this can reduce clarity and make your design assets look cluttered.
Testing Before You Commit
Before rolling out a new font across your entire brand, test it in context. Print a sample label. View it on a mobile phone. Check how it looks in black and white as well as color. Does Kinder Planner maintain its integrity at small sizes? Is it legible against different background colors? These practical checks prevent costly redesigns later. Licensing and Professional Use
As entrepreneurs, we must respect intellectual property. Always verify the licensing terms before using Kinder Planner in commercial projects. Most premium fonts require specific licenses for different uses, such as digital ads, physical merchandise, or client work. Ensuring you have the correct commercial font license protects your business from legal issues and supports the designers who create these essential tools. Whether you are selling digital downloads or physical goods, proper licensing is part of running a professional operation.
